To be eligible, you must attain a 2:2 in an undergraduate degree.  
Students from Nigeria must attain a Bachelor Degree with Second Class Lower Division classification; or CGPA 2.0 out of 4.0; or CGPA 2.4 out of 5.0; or CGPA 3.0 out of 7.0. 
Students from India must attain a Bachelor Degree with 55% overall; or CGPA 6.1 out of 10; or 4.5 out of 7.0; or 2.67 out of 4.0.  
Students from other nations are advised to check International equivalence to a UK 2.2.
